WebExample 2: The whole of his face. The head noun is ‘face’. This noun group has a group of words before the noun. Example 3: The hair on Mr Twit’s face The head noun is ‘hair’. This noun group has groups of words before and after the noun. As you work through the examples, show the ways in which the noun groups are formed. A prototypical phrase is a group of words forming a unit and consisting of a head or "nucleus" together with other words or word groups clustering around it.
